ColorID and OneCard Solutions have announced a newly formed partnership between the two companies that will provide campus card solutions to the European University and College market. OneCard Solutions is headquartered in Waterford, Ireland and ColorID is based in Cornelius, N.C.


ColorID, LLC and OneCard Solutions announced today a newly formed partnership between the two companies that will provide campus card solutions to the European University and College market. OneCard Solutions, which is headquartered in Waterford, Ireland, is one of Europe’s leading providers of one-card campus solutions in the higher education market. ColorID is a leading provider of campus card solutions in North America.

ColorID’s Executive Vice President Danny Smith stated, “We are extremely excited with our OneCard partnership. We believe the combination of OneCard’s flexible campus card solutions and ColorID’s campus card system’s expertise will provide a rich partnership that will benefit both companies and our European customers.”

OneCard’s Business Manager Maire Jackman also stated, “I believe our partnership with ColorID will allow us to deliver tremendous value and benefits to the European higher education campus card customers.”

About ColorID

ColorID is a leading identification card system supplier to the campus card industry in the US and Europe. ColorID supplies a full line of campus card production stations, ID printers, pre-printed cards, blank cards, contactless proximity cards software, ribbons and supplies.
